Cybersecurity Risk Management and Strategy
We have designed and implemented a cybersecurity risk management program to help us identify, assess, and mitigate cybersecurity risks relevant to our business, based on the National Institute of Standards and Technology (NIST) Cyber Security Framework. The cybersecurity risk management program is integrated into our Enterprise Risk Management (ERM) program.

To date, we are not aware of any cybersecurity threats, including as a result of any previous cybersecurity incidents, that has had or is reasonably likely to have a material impact on Electromed’s business strategy, results of operations or financial condition. However, despite our security measures, there can be no assurance that Electromed, or the third parties with which we interact, will not experience a cybersecurity incident in the future that may materially affect us. |

Cybersecurity Governance Our Board of Directors and its Audit Committee provide oversight of cybersecurity risk management. The cybersecurity risk management program is co-led by senior leaders of our management and third-party service providers. Between our senior leaders, there is a combined 30+ years of experience assisting public and privately held companies in a variety of industries, leading several enterprise-wide transformation initiatives to adapt to changing cybersecurity threats. Our Director of IT leads the IT organization, reports directly to the Chief Financial Officer and works closely with the President and Chief Executive Officer to guide strategic direction and IT decisions to drive business outcomes. Our directors are engaged in Electromed’s Enterprise Risk Management (ERM) program and receive briefings on the outcomes of the ERM program and the steps we take to mitigate identified risks. The Audit Committee oversees our cybersecurity strategies, systems, and controls to ensure reliability and prevent unauthorized access. The Audit Committee discusses policies with respect to risk assessment and risk management, including risks associated with the reliability and security of our information technology and security systems, and the steps management has undertaken to monitor and control such exposures. The Audit Committee and Board of Directors receive regular updates on our cybersecurity risk management program from the Chief Financial Officer, Director of IT, and third-party managed service provider chief information security officer. |
